D. PLATTING AND ZONING:
D.1 Consider public testimony and a motion to postpone action on the Replat of Lot 1, Block
1, Turtle Creek Commercial Subdivision. Generally located on the northwest corner of
Gattis School Rd. and S. AW Grimes Blvd. Case No. FP1312-001
D.2 Consider approval of the Preliminary Plat for Kenney Fort Subdivision. Generally located
north of Forest Creek Dr. west of Kenny Fort Blvd. Case No. PP1402-001
D.3 Consider public testimony and a recommendation to approve a revision to General Plan
2020 to modify the Future Land Use Map to modify the land use designation from
Commercial to Residential for an 18.02 acres tract of land. Generally located west of the
intersection of Louis Henna Blvd. and Donnell Dr. Case No. GP1402-001
D.4 Consider public testimony and a recommendation to approve a zoning change from C1
(General Commercial) District to TH (Townhouse) District for an 18.02 acre tract of land.
Generally located west of the intersection of Louis Henna Blvd. and Donnell Dr. Case
No. ZON1402-001
D.5 Consider public testimony and approval of the Concept Plan for Donnell Parke
Subdivision. Generally located west of the intersection of Louis Henna Blvd. and Donnell
Dr. Case No. CP1402-001
